The role of GIS Solutions Engineer is a dynamic one that encompasses a mix of various duties, including client relationship building, complex GIS work on projects, task or project management, and supporting business development activities.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Geography, GIS, Natural Sciences, Planning, Computer Science or related field
- 6-8 years of experience with geographic concepts and GIS software
- GISP certification preferred but not required
- Experience in creating and configuring web apps and web pages with ArcGIS Experience Builder
- Esri Roads & Highways experience is preferred
- Experience in Python scripting required
- Proven experience with ArcGIS Pro, ArcGIS Online, and ArcGIS Dashboards
- Possess a proficient understanding and a willingness to train on many aspects of GIS and Esri ArcGIS technology, including ArcGIS Enterprise and Cloud architecture
- Experience in implementing and/or maintaining ArcGIS Enterprise preferred but not required
- Working knowledge of Microsoft Power Automate for process automation is preferred
- Experience with Survey123 Connect for smart form creation and field data workflows
- Ability to manage technical geospatial tasks and/or projects and collaborate across teams with minimal oversight, and a proven ability to prioritize multiple tasks while meeting deadlines
- Ability to forecast and track levels of effort and associated schedule for GIS tasks
- Familiarity with Jira for task tracking and Confluence for documentation
- Creative problem-solving, organizational skills, and a solid understanding of GIS projects, processes, and execution
- Self-motivated to stay informed on geospatial technology advancements and desire to learn cross discipline skill sets
- Technical writing experience and interest is a plus to assist in developing content for proposals and marketing material
- Strong written and verbal communications skills are essential – ability to verbally present GIS practices, concepts, and custom software to clients and potential clients
- Proven work history, strong work ethic, responsiveness, accountability, and a team-player attitude are a must
